Livestream has made its bones with a Web service—one that allows users to stream live view over the Internet.
The company is entering the hardware market with its new Movi camera, which will work with the service or as a standalone camcorder.
It's a small device with a fixed lens and a 4K sensor, but don't expect to actually record, or stream, at that high resolution.
Instead you'll get footage that's saved at 720p.
It records footage to a memory card at a 20Mbps bit rate, and can stream at 10Mbps.
The device itself is small, you can certainly stow it in a small handbag or slide it into your pocket if desired.
It's a cylinder, with the lens occupying the majority of one side, and an internal microphone below it.
